1. Find "SIM card lock"
Slide two fingers downwards starting from the top of the screen.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-6931f341-63a4-4506-9e03-fdac9749ff73.png?width=206&height=450)
Press the settings icon.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-f4b974ae-81d7-4050-a19f-8679a7cce2ab.png?width=206&height=450)
Press Security.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-390e43a4-4e68-4fa9-94d0-c3893b777fa4.png?width=206&height=450)
Press SIM card lock.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-e74d176e-0932-42f7-9126-70491ef6ae43.png?width=206&height=450)
2. Turn use of PIN on or off
Press the indicator next to "Lock SIM card" to turn the function on or off.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-c95598b4-1cbd-434c-8a57-71bd740d021f.png?width=206&height=450)
Key in your PIN and press OK.
If an incorrect PIN is entered three times in a row, your SIM will be blocked. To unblock your SIM, you'll need to key in your PUK. The PUK can be obtained by contacting customer services. Please note: If you key in the wrong PUK ten times in a row, your SIM will be blocked permanently. In this case, you need a new SIM from Vodafone.
![](http://wmstatic.global.ssl.fastly.net/ml/7140723-f-f11ec70c-47ed-4d7f-857c-fc2cf698cb8a.png?width=206&height=450)
3. Return to the home screen
Slide your finger upwards starting from the bottom of the screen to return to the home screen.
